Is corn gluten harmful for dogs?

Yes, corn gluten can be harmful for dogs. Corn gluten is a plant-based protein that is often used as a filler ingredient in dog food. However, some dogs can be allergic to corn gluten, and it can also cause digestive problems such as vomiting, diarrhea, and gas. In addition, corn gluten can bind to certain nutrients, making them less available to the dog. For these reasons, it is best to avoid dog food that contains corn gluten.
